I have been using Qubes 3.2 for a while. After my harddrive crashed I got a new harddrive and had to reinstall Qubes and I think pretty much after that time it started freezing. The entire system goes from "perfectly fine" to a state where the screen looks normal, but the sound gets stuck in a one second long loop and the system no longer responds to any keypres, the mouse doesn't react, it is completely 100% frozen.
This happens several times a day now and turning off the power is the only thing I can do. Reinstalling 3.2 from scratch didn't fix it.
I have no idea how to diagnose the problem so I need help with that. Which log files should I provide, ...?
